On the occasion of Reliance Founder-Chairman Dhirubhai Ambani’s 92nd birth anniversary, Reliance Foundation announced the results for its 2024-25 Undergraduate Scholarships. A total of 5,000 students from across India have been selected, including 21 from Goa. The scholarships aim to support young talent by providing Rs. 2 lakh in financial aid, along with mentorship and development opportunities.
Nearly 100,000 students from all parts of India applied for the scholarships. The selection process was based on Class 12 marks, an aptitude test, and financial need. Around 70% of the selected students come from families with annual incomes under Rs. 2.5 lakh, and 83% have scored over 90% in their Class 12 exams. The scholarships cover tuition, hostel fees, and other educational costs, and also offer additional support such as workshops
and guidance.
